With CZ reliability, engineered ergonomics and a bevy of features both familiar and new, the P-10F is the complete package. The CZ grip angle, helps the P-10F avoids that 'brick-in-the-hand' feeling that has plagued many in the striker-fired genre, allowing it to point naturally. A mild palm swell, deep beavertail and three interchangeable backstraps make the P-10F fit a wide variety of hands. The P-10F's trigger is designed to minimize creep and stacking, and after initial break-in averages a clean 4.5-5 lb. pull and rebounds with a short, positive reset — meaning single shots can be meticulously placed while follow-ups are effortless. Built to withstand the rigors of military use, its fiber-reinforced polymer frame and hardy nitride finish are made for the daily grind. A generous trigger guard allows use with gloved hands while being undercut to allow as high a grip as possible, and a set of metal tactical sights allow for one-handed manipulation of the slide on a belt. Like all CZ pistols, the P-10F is built with CZ's legendary cold hammer forged barrel. Specifications: Weight: 28.2oz # of Mags: 2
The CZ 97 B is the big-bore brother to the CZ 75 B. It is operationally identical to the 75 B (SA/DA, firing pin block safety and magazine brake). Features include a screw-in barrel bushing, loaded chamber indicator and a double-stack magazine holding 10 rounds. New features for 2013 are thin aluminum grips and a fiber optic front sight.

The PCR name stands for Police Czech Republic the group for whom the model was originally designed. Nearly identical in size to the CZ 75 Compact it weighs in at a full 1/4 pound lighter owing to its forged aluminum frame making it more comfortable for everyday carry. Equipped with a decocking lever the PCR is designed to be decocked before holstering. After decocking the trigger safety is much like that of a double action revolver. While there is no need to flip a safety lever off the relatively longer and heavier trigger pull for the first round requires the conscious decision to pull the trigger before firing. Other additions to the PCR include rubber grip panels serrated front and back straps for improved handling and a loaded chamber indicator. Specifications: Weight: 1.710 lbs. Overall Length: 7.240" Height: 5.030" Width: 1.380"
